Madras HC Upholds 7.5% Quota For Govt School Students In Medical Colleges: TN

The Madras high court, on April 7, upheld the 7.5% reservation provided by the Tamil Nadu government for students from government schools in admission to medical courses. ''It was to help deserving students from the underprivileged and marginalised sections of the society get admission to medical colleges,'' stated the state government. Notably, Only 31% of the seats in medical colleges were earlier reserved for general category students.

'Regulate Fees' For Private Medical Colleges, Says Congress Leader

Congress party demanded a 'regulated fees' for private medical colleges and raised the issue in the 'Zero Hour' of the Rajya Sabha, on April 5. Stating that there are only 53% of government medical colleges, there is a need for regulation in fees for private ones.  Furthermore, Congress' Jairam Ramesh said, "the belief that private medical education will form the foundation of medical education in this country is deeply flawed".

PM Modi To Inaugurate 11 Medical Colleges In Tamil Nadu On January 12

PM Narendra Modi is scheduled to launch 11 medical colleges in Tamil Nadu, on January 12. Besides, PM Modi will also inaugurate new campus of Central Institute of Classical Tamil in Chennai. Established at an estimated cost of Rs. 4,000 crores, the medical colleges in TN districts are part of enhanced medical infrastructure and education vision of the Union Government. Notably, the inauguration event will be held virtually, said PMO.
